Asante Kotoko set to part ways with 10 youth players

Published on: 01 June 2020

Asante Kotoko Youth Development Coach, George Asare has disclosed that his outfit will sack about 10 players in the set up when football resumes.

The Porcupine Warriors organised a five-day justify-your-inclusion exercise for the youth team in November in which 40 outfield players and 10 goalkeepers were picked for the two age categories.

Speaking to Kotoko Express App in an interview, Asare confirmed that some of the players were not honest with their ages, thus they will part ways with them.

"We were able to get the correct ages and the quality that we wanted from the justifier," he said.

"However, we did some background checks on them with the help of Deputy Accounts Officer, Richard Akoto and found that about seven to 10 of the players we were looking up to did not give us their correct ages."

He added, "We are going to keep the others and then move to the JHS and SHS for more talents. I have started talking to the schools. The players we will get from the JHS will go to the U15 while the SHS players will go to the U19."

Asare is one of the three coaches put in charge of the formation of the all-new U-15 and U-19 teams.
